The benefits of maintaining a green wall within a community garden are multifold. Firstly, it significantly improves the aesthetic landscape, making the garden more inviting and enjoyable for all visitors. The vibrant colors and textures of plants can lift spirits and set a positive tone, inviting laughter and conversation among neighbors. Secondly, a green wall helps in combating urban heat, providing insulation to the surrounding areas, and even reducing energy costs. The greenery acts as a natural air conditioner, lowering the temperature around it and creating a more comfortable environment for gatherings and activities.

Moreover, a community garden that embraces the green wall concept nurtures environmental awareness and encourages sustainable gardening practices among participants. As members come together to care for the plants, they learn about biodiversity, local flora, and the importance of ecosystems. Workshops can be organized to introduce techniques such as drip irrigation, composting, and permaculture—all of which help reduce our ecological footprint while enhancing the health of the garden.
